Jules verne (1828.2.8 ~1905.3.25) was born in Nantes, a western French port city. He lived and studied on Fayed Island by the Lauard River, which was a part of the city until he graduated from middle school. My father is a successful lawyer, and he is bent on his son's inheritance. But Verne loved the ocean since he was a child and longed for sailing and adventure. 1 1 years old, he volunteered to go aboard as an apprentice and sailed to India, only to be found by his family and taken home. For this reason, Verne was severely beaten. He lay in bed with tears and vowed, "I will only lie in bed and fantasize about traveling in the future." Perhaps it was this childhood experience that objectively prompted Verne to gallop in fantasy all his life and create so many famous sci-fi works.

After graduation, he devoted himself to the creation of poetry and drama. To this end, he was not only severely reprimanded by his father, but also lost financial support. He had to struggle in poverty and enjoy reading. He worships Hugo, Balzac, Dumas and Shakespeare in England. In Paris, he wrote 20 plays (unpublished) and some romantic poems.

Later, Verne collaborated with Dumas to create the drama Broken Straw, which was put on the stage, marking Verne's initial success in the literary world. In the process of continuing his creation, Verne felt that literary creation seemed to lack a way out. He found that people in the literary world were trying to find a way out and tried to integrate knowledge from other fields into drama. For example, Dumas integrated history into literature, Balzac integrated social ethics into literature ... then Verne discovered that only geography had not developed.

So Verne spent a year experimenting and created works such as Winter on the Glacier, but none of them were published.

1856, Verne came to the northern city of Amiens by train, met a beautiful widow with two children, fell in love at first sight and proposed, and then got married. Then Verne moved in and began to write seriously. He is 29 years old.

After Verne wrote "Five Weeks in a Balloon", 16 publishing house ignored him and threw himself into the fire angrily. He was rescued by his wife and sent to 17 publishing house for publication. The editor who appreciated this book was Heckel, and Verne met his bosom friend and made a lifelong friendship with him. Hegel signed a contract with Verne to publish two science fiction novels every year.

The story is not complicated: it happened in 1866, and Pierre Aronnax, a French biologist, was invited to participate in a scientific investigation in the United States. At this time, a monster appeared on the sea, causing great chaos in the world. After the expedition, the biologist was preparing to pack his bags and return to France, but he was invited by the US Admiralty, so he changed course and boarded a destroyer USS Lincoln to take part in the activity of "clearing that monster out of the ocean".

After many hardships, the "monster" has not been removed, but the destroyer has been hit hard by the "monster". The biologist, his servant and Nederland, a whaler specially invited to the destroyer to get rid of the monster, became the prisoners of the monster! It turned out that the "monster" was an unknown submarine named Nautilus.

Submarines also give preferential treatment to prisoners; However, in order to keep his secret, the submarine captain Nemo never allowed them to leave. Pierre Aronnax and his team had no choice but to follow the submarine around the ocean. 10 months later, the three men finally escaped under extremely dangerous circumstances, and biologists were able to make this underwater secret public.

"Two Wan Li under the Sea" is mainly about their ten-month experience. There have been many Chinese versions of Two Wan Li under the Sea, and "Two Wan Li" has become a conventional saying. In fact, the "Li" here refers to Guri in France, which is divided into land and sea, with an ancient sea of about 5.556 kilometers and an ancient land of about 4.445 kilometers; Since it's an undersea tour, the two Wan Li here should be 20,000 nautical miles.

In this way, the distance they traveled on the seabed should exceed 1 1 10,000 kilometers. Captain Nemo: Captain Nemo in Two Wan Li under the Sea is the main character in the novel. The knowledgeable engineer has a cool head and is calm and witty. He is not a scientist who can't stand the wind and rain in his study and greenhouse, but a national aspiration who grew up in the fire of anti-colonialism struggle. He collected gold and silver treasures at the bottom of the sea and supported the just struggle of the oppressed nations. When the motherland became a colony, he led a few like-minded people to dive into the seabed, and supported and awakened the oppressed people's struggle against colonial rule with rebellious actions and dissatisfied remarks. Verne condemned the brutal expansion of colonialists in the Indian subcontinent through Captain Nemo. On the surface, Captain Nemo seems to be a lonely hermit with a dying heart. But from his deep heart, generate's passionate feelings show that he is a scientific soldier who always pays attention to the world political situation. Captain Nemo longed for not money and wealth, but personal freedom and happiness. He once shouted: "I don't recognize any master in the sea. I am completely free in the sea." This is Captain Nemo's heartfelt words, which truthfully expresses his strong dissatisfaction with colonial rule and embodies his pursuit of freedom. He values freedom more than anything else. In order to be free, he didn't even "go near" an inch of dirty land. He lives on the bottom of the sea, and all the necessities of life are taken from the sea. He would rather dedicate and bury the scientific achievements carefully studied for many years in the sea with his own body than serve the barbaric colonial rulers. Captain Nemo portrayed by Verne is a typical figure in the rising stage of capitalism, with humanitarianism and democratic thoughts. Under the historical conditions at that time, he represented the interests of the emerging bourgeoisie. Through his personality, we can see the enterprising spirit of the bourgeois representative in the rising stage. But by the end of the novel, what Captain Nemo did: attack other countries' warships and destroy them. It also cast a mysterious color on him, which made people puzzled.
